Abstract (EN)

The aim of this research is to reveal the state of 'values education' which is a subject in Science and Art Centers existing in some cities of Turkey based on teachers' and administrators' opinions. For the research, one of the qualitative research methods, semi-structured interview was used. By applying purposeful sampling,3 students attending Values education lesson and 14 administrators from 7 varied Science and Art Centers were assigned as participants. Semi- structured interview technique, which is one of the qualitative data collection methods, was used as data collection tool. The data collected were sorted out by descriptive analysis technique. At the end of the research, it was concluded that the gifted students in most of the Science and Art Centers weren't given values education effectively, such an important subject was handled with simple methods and temporary solutions, and actually the participants needed being informed about values education. In this sense, the ministry of education should provide its staff members with an inclusive education to inform them about the significance of values education, its speciality for the gifted, also why and how to teach it without being ordinary. In addition, because the students attending Science and Art Centres have a 'time' problem, their participation can be increased by an effective curriculum prepared for values education.
